Abstract
In order to assure quality with limited available resources, hospitals have to develop healthcare delivery processes. Healthcare operation processes at hospitals are processes for delivering healthcare services to patients through medical practice such as surgery and medication. Since healthcare services have characteristics such as patients' variation, healthcare delivery processes are so complicated that healthcare staff cannot establish operation processes. In order to examine complicated operation process, it is useful to understand operation process as a connection of "standard modules". In terms of operation process, standard modules can be defined as best functions to achieve a purpose of the process. In this research, we develop a methodology to define standard modules for a surgery process. We define surgery process modules by function deployment of surgery process aims to achieve quality assurance with resource consumption efficiently. Finally we demonstrate adequacy and availability of standard modules through comparison with items of the standardized manuals in an actual hospital.
